U-bolts are designed to clamp the rear axle to the leaf spring packs. The design of these fasteners allows them to provide not just superior clamping force but also adaptability to handle heavy loads and maintain the alignment of the suspension system. One of the standout aspects of U-bolts is their simplicity combined with robust functionality. When properly installed, they ensure that the vehicle can handle weight distribution effectively, maintaining tire alignment and reducing excess wear on the drivetrain components. From an expert's perspective, there are several key considerations when working with rear end U-bolts. Firstly, material composition is paramount. U-bolts are typically made of high-grade steel, often with a chrome or zinc coating, for enhanced durability and resistance to corrosion. For professionals in the automotive industry, understanding the tensile strength and coating specifications of U-bolts can aid in selecting the right component for the intended application. Knowing the difference between Grade 5 and Grade 8 steel, for instance, can significantly impact the longevity and performance of the U-bolt, especially in heavy-duty applications like commercial trucking.

Another crucial aspect is correct installation. Expertise in this area involves ensuring that U-bolts are torqued to the manufacturer's specifications, which is imperative for preventing undue stress and eventual failure. Over-tightening can lead to deformation, whereas under-tightening may cause slippage of the axle, leading to dangerous driving conditions. It is recommended to employ a calibrated torque wrench and adhere strictly to guidelines to ensure optimal performance. Authoritative resources and professional workshops emphasize the need for regular inspection and maintenance of U-bolts. Given their location and function, U-bolts are subject to tremendous mechanical stress and environmental exposure, leading to wear and corrosion over time. In terms of trustworthiness, following a regular maintenance schedule and being vigilant for signs of rust, thread damage, or bending can prevent potential failures. Replacing U-bolts during routine suspension inspections is a practice recommended by automotive experts to safeguard against unforeseen component failures.rear end u bolts
